This series implements support for the camera subsystem found in
the SDM845 SOCs and the Titan 170 ISP. The support is partial
in that it implements CSIPHY, CSID, and partial VFE support.

The Titan generation of the ISP diverges a fair amount from the
design of the previous architecture generation, CAMSS. As a result
some pretty invasive refactoring is done in this series. It also
means that at this time we're unable to implement support for all
of the IP blocks contained. This is due to a combination of legal
considerations with respect to the IP and its owner Qualcomm and
time & man hour constrains on the Linaro side.

The CSIPHY (CSI Physical Layer) & CSID (CSI Decoder) support is
complete, but the VFE (Video Front End, which is referred to as IFE
(Image Front End) in the Titan generation of ISPs) only has support
for the RDI (Raw Dump Interface) which allows the raw output of
the CSID to be written to memory.

The 2nd interface implemented in the VFE silicon is the PIX
interface, and camss does not support it for this generation of ISPs.
The reason for this is that the PIX interface is used for sending
image data to the BPS (Bayer Processing Section) & IPE (Image
Processing Engine), but both of these units are beyond the scope
of enabling basic ISP functionality for the SDM845.

Since the Titan architecture generation diverges quite a bit from
the CAMSS generation, a lot of pretty major refactoring is carried
out in this series. Both the CSID & VFE core paths are made more
general and hardware version specific parts are broken out.
The CSIPHY didn't require quite as radical changes and therefore
keeps its current form.

> +static irqreturn_t vfe_isr(int irq, void *dev)
> +{
> +       struct vfe_device *vfe = dev;
> +       u32 value0, value1;
> +       int i, j;
> +
> +       vfe->ops->isr_read(vfe, &value0, &value1);
> +
> +       trace_printk("VFE: status0 = 0x%08x, status1 = 0x%08x\n",
> +                    value0, value1);

Please do not use trace_printk in production code [1,2], it is only
meant for debug use. Consider using trace events, or dev_dbg.
